The disturbing trend of deepfake videos continues to be a cause for concern, and public figures are taking a stand. Wrestler Bajrang Punia recently spoke out after a deepfake video involving actor Rashmika Mandanna went viral. This article explores the issue, highlighting the need for action and regulations.
Bajrang Punia’s Concerns
- Wrestler Bajrang Punia expressed deep concern over Rashmika Mandanna’s deepfake video.
- He emphasized the importance of addressing this issue, particularly concerning women’s safety and privacy.
- Punia called upon the Prime Minister’s Office and the Ministry of Home Affairs to take appropriate measures and strict actions against culprits.
Support from Other Public Figures
- Several actors, including Mrunal Thakur, Naga Chaitanya, and singer Chinmayi Sripada, have rallied behind Rashmika Mandanna.
- Amitabh Bachchan, Mandanna’s co-star in “Goodbye,” reacted after a fact checker shared the deepfake clip, emphasizing the need for legal and regulatory frameworks for deepfakes in India.
- Thakur praised Mandanna for her courage in speaking out and urged people not to remain silent observers in the face of such incidents.
Rashmika Mandanna Response Deepfake Video
- Rashmika Mandanna penned a heartfelt note on social media, expressing her deep hurt and concern about the deepfake video.
- She thanked her family, friends, and well-wishers for their support and protection.
- Mandanna stressed the importance of addressing this issue as a community to prevent further harm.
Understanding Deepfakes
- Deepfakes involve digitally replacing one person’s likeness with another convincingly using AI technology.
- The deepfake video involved the morphing of Zara Patel’s face with Rashmika Mandanna’s using artificial intelligence.
Patel’s Response

- Zara Patel, whose body was used in the deepfake video, condemned the video and clarified that she had no involvement in its creation.
- She expressed her deep concern about the future of women and girls who now fear sharing content on social media due to such incidents.
Chaitanya’s Stance
- Naga Chaitanya expressed his dismay at the misuse of technology and called for action and the enforcement of laws to protect victims.
- He acknowledged the seriousness of the situation and offered his support.
Chinmayi’s Perspective
- Singer Chinmayi described deepfake technology as a dangerous weapon targeting and blackmailing girls in India.
- She highlighted the difficulty of spotting deepfakes, emphasizing the need for awareness and caution.
Government Response
- Minister of State for Electronics and IT, Rajeev Chandrasekhar, underlined social media companies’ obligation to remove misinformation promptly, as per IT rules notified in April 2023.
- He stressed that deepfakes are a severe form of misinformation and called for platforms to address them effectively.
